I have to agree with the recipe author -- I substitute brown sugar for sugar as often as I can and I can usually replace at least half the granulated often much more.  I also use browned butter instead of regular butter when I can and buttermilk for milk.  

Naturally, there's a difference in texture with browned butter and it's important to compensate for the acid in buttermilk where leavening is concered.  Still, the little extra bits of flavor is always nice and sometimes it really makes something zing!
